Material
Window handles are an important component of any window. They can enhance or break the appearance of a house. They are available in a wide range of styles, finishes and materials and can be adapted to any kind of window. When selecting a handle, you should consider several factors, such as aesthetics and functionality, safety, and price.
Window handles are usually constructed from aluminium, UPVC, or stainless steel. They can be finished in a satin or polished finish. Stainless steel is popular because of its durability and resistance against corrosion, particularly in areas with high humidity or exposure to salt. Aluminium is also extremely tough and can be crafted into a variety of designs and shapes. Both metals are available in a variety of colours so you can choose the one that is most compatible with your home's style and windows.
Espag window handles could be the most commonly used handle on upvc handle window Windows. They feature a spinning mental motor on the back that is fixed to the frame of the window and controls the mechanism. They are available in a variety of spindle lengths. Check the spindle size when purchasing an espagnolette handle. This will determine how far it extends out of the window.
It is also important to ensure that the window handles are Secured by Design certified to avoid them being forced open. This feature is especially important for windows used by children and elderly people. There are also handle types that tilt windows. This is a fantastic choice for those who live in high-rise apartments. A monkey tail window handle, that is long and shaped like the tail of a raccoon, is commonly used for tilt and turn windows.
It is also important to consider other window hardware options when purchasing handles, including pegs and casement stays. These are bars that are fitted between the sash of your windows to keep them securely open and prevent them from sliding about. You may also want to consider locking window handles your window handles as an additional layer of security.
Style
Window handles are available in a huge variety of styles and materials. Some window handles are practical and simple, whereas others have a more historical look. The correct style is essential for aesthetics as well as energy efficiency. The handles should be matched to the door levers and furniture fittings to make your home look seamless. Many types are available in slimline versions to fit into spaces where a full-size version would block blinds or other window treatments.
Some window handles come with an added function that allows them to be locked by using keys. This is an excellent option to increase security, and is often required by certain insurance policies. These locks can be installed on casement, awning, and sliding windows.
There are two kinds of uPVC window handles, in-line and cranked. In-line uPVC window handles are straight, they can be turned right or left and have a distance between the grips as well as the locking points.
The cockspur handle is another popular choice. It is connected to the frame by two bolts. It is similar to the Espag handle in that it extends low from the frame. It won't scratch your blinds so it is an excellent choice for those who have blinds or frames that are thin.
There's also a range of other styles, such as the sash lock. This lock can be used to secure older windows with an sash. It is perfect for those who wish to keep their original window. You must always verify the specifications of a replacement handle prior to buying it. This includes the size of the spindle and the direction in which the handle spins.
The finish of the window handle can affect its appearance. Choose a matt or polished finish that complements the rest of your decor. Installation
Window handles are an integral part of the window and play a vital role in its operation and security. They are also a crucial design element and enhance the aesthetics of your home. Window handles are available in a variety of styles, finishes and materials to satisfy the preferences of all. Make sure to verify the measurements before choosing a handle. Handle length and spindle are the most crucial factors. The length refers to the distance from the handle's base to the end of the spindle and the latter determines how wide you can open your window. When buying windows for the first time make sure that the handles are compliant with the Secure by Design specification. This will ensure that the handle cannot be moved without a key. This will block unauthorised access and make burglaries difficult.
Espagnolette handles can be found on UPVC Windows. The handles feature a spindle that is mental at the back that is attached to the frame of the window and is the motor that drives the mechanism. The handle is then attached to the spindle and is locked in an open or closed position. This is a great safety feature that keeps children from opening windows unnecessarily.
Another kind of window handle is the push-button. The locking function is similar to the Espagnolette handle however, it also has the advantage of being comparable. The button is activated to open the window, and then the key will be turned to secure the window. Once the handle is in the locked position, it cannot be moved. This offers a good level of security and is especially useful in public buildings.
Another kind of window handle is the cockspur handle. The handle is secured by screws that are inserted directly into the frame of the double glazed window handles. It is an ideal choice for older homes or for those wanting to create an old-fashioned look and is often seen in traditional wooden casement windows. Other types of window hardware are casement stays and pegs that are inserted between the sashes in order to improve security and keep them in place.
